首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在将部分Javascript库导入到.html文件时遇到了很多困难

在将部分Javascript库导入到.html文件时遇到困难,可能是由于以下几个原因:

  1. 版本冲突:不同的Javascript库可能有不同的版本要求,如果导入的库与现有的库版本不兼容,可能会导致冲突。解决方法是查看库的文档,确保使用的版本与其他库兼容,并按照正确的顺序导入库文件。
  2. 依赖关系:某些Javascript库可能依赖于其他库或框架。在导入库之前,需要确保所有依赖项都已正确导入,并按照正确的顺序进行导入。
  3. 文件路径错误:在导入库文件时,需要确保文件路径是正确的。可以使用相对路径或绝对路径来引用库文件。如果文件路径错误,浏览器将无法找到文件并导致导入失败。
  4. 加载顺序错误:某些库可能需要在页面加载完成之后才能正确导入和使用。可以将库的导入代码放在页面底部,或使用异步加载的方式来确保正确的加载顺序。
  5. 跨域访问限制:如果导入的库文件位于不同的域名下,可能会受到浏览器的跨域访问限制。可以通过在服务器端进行配置,允许跨域访问,或使用代理服务器来解决跨域访问问题。

对于解决这些困难,腾讯云提供了一系列相关产品和服务,如:

  1. 腾讯云CDN(内容分发网络):通过将Javascript库文件缓存到全球各地的节点服务器上,加速文件的传输和加载,提高网页性能和用户体验。了解更多:腾讯云CDN产品介绍
  2. 腾讯云云服务器(CVM):提供可靠的云服务器实例,用于部署和运行网站和应用程序。可以在云服务器上自由配置和管理Javascript库文件。了解更多:腾讯云云服务器产品介绍
  3. 腾讯云对象存储(COS):提供安全可靠的云存储服务,用于存储和分发Javascript库文件。可以通过简单的API调用来上传、下载和管理文件。了解更多:腾讯云对象存储产品介绍
  4. 腾讯云云函数(SCF):通过无服务器架构,可以将Javascript库文件作为函数部署和运行,实现按需计算和自动扩展。了解更多:腾讯云云函数产品介绍

以上是一些腾讯云的相关产品和服务,可以帮助解决在将Javascript库导入到.html文件时遇到的困难。当然,还有其他解决方案和工具可供选择,具体根据实际需求和情况来决定使用哪种方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用HTMLSmuggler测试你的Web应用能否抵御HTML Smuggling攻击

HTML Smuggling的主要目的是通过将恶意Payload伪装成看似无害的HTML和JavaScript代码,并绕过网络安全控制,如防火墙和入侵检测系统。...HTMLSmuggler工具旨在创建一个嵌入了用户自定义的恶意Payload的独立JavaScript库,这个代码库可以整合到你的网络钓鱼网站/邮件HTML附件中,以实现IDShe IPS系统绕过,最终将嵌入式...但在HTML走私的情况下,恶意文件被嵌在浏览器中,所以检测这样隐藏的代码是困难的。而且由于代码中的混淆,甚至检测HTML走私这种情况本身也很困难。...纯HTML样例 完成准备步骤之后,将创建好的脚本导入到HTML文件中: 在<body...VueJS样例 完成准备步骤之后,将创建好的脚本导入到Vue文件中: import { download } from '.

17630
  • Vue、React 和 Angular:该选择哪个框架?

    Angular 保持着稳定的中间地位,得到了来自开发商和雇主双方的积极反馈。 框架组件 框架的性能是由最有价值的部分——它的组件决定的。...A ngular 将组件的 UI 部分作为 HTML 标签的属性 ,并将 UI 和 组件的 行为以 JavaScript 代码的形式分离开来。...简单地说,同一部分 代码 负责 UI 元素的创建并控制其行为。 Vue.js 在 Vue.js 中,UI 和行为是组件的一部分。该框架也是高度可定制的,允许在脚本中结合 UI 和组件行为。...首先,你只需将 Vue 库导入到 HTML 文件中,并添加一些 JS(对于较大的 Vue 项目)即可。 无需学习大型特殊语法。...React 也需要 开发者持续学习 ,因为它经常更新,但若有初学者教程和基本的 JavaScript 知识,学习起来就会容易 得多 。主要困难在于 Redux 库。

    1.8K20

    动画制作利器An下载:Adobe Animate 2023中文汉化版安装教程

    AdobeAn软件特色1、展现更丰富的效果:an软件的矢量刷得到了改进,现在您可以建立和共用自订笔刷、将图样笔刷转换为标准笔刷,以及透过提升的压力与倾斜感应能力展现更丰富的效果。...2、快速使用通用组件:现在您可以在 HTML5 Canvas 文件中快速加入和重复使用视频播放器、按钮及转盘等通用组件,而这些组件都是可重复使用的,让您的动画制作更加快速和便捷。...4、灵活支持JavaScript库:an软件支持全球JavaScript和第三方JavaScript库,让您获得使用适用于动画中所有帧的JavaScript代码所需的灵活性。...此外,现在您可以使用动画UI中的最新JavaScript库进行动画处理,让您的动画制作更加高效。...1、创建2、在右边“属性”面板,单击“舞台颜色” ,将舞台的背景颜色色值设置为“#FFFF99”。3、执行“文件”→“导入”→“导入到库”命令,将素材文件夹中的所有图片导入到库面板中。

    93720

    为什么 CommonJS 会使你的程序包变大

    由于在 2010 年代初期,浏览器中缺乏标准化的模块系统,CommonJS 也成为了 JavaScript 客户端库流行的模块格式。 CommonJS 是怎样影响最终包大小的?...例如在上面的代码段中,最终的包应该只包含 add 函数,因为这是你从utils.js 中导入到在 index.js 中的的唯一符号。...尽管我们没有在 index.js 中使用 lodash,但它是输出的一部分,这给我们的生产环境代码增加了很多额外的东西。...该插件将所有模块的作用域合并为一个闭包,并使你的代码在浏览器中执行的更快。...在某些情况下,如果你使用的库遵循有关使用 CommonJS 的特定约定,则可以在构建时使用第三方 webpack 插件。

    96430

    JavaScript Web 框架的“新浪潮”

    PHP 的创新之处在于将 HTML 直接连接到后端代码。这使得以编程方式创建嵌入动态值的文件变得容易了。...效率低下的网络和渲染受阻的组件 当浏览器渲染 HTML 时,像 CSS 或脚本这样的渲染障碍资源会阻止 HTML 的其他部分显示出来。在一个组件的层次结构中,父组件往往会成为子组件的渲染障碍。...把事情从运行时移到编译时是这些主题之一,它激发了 “React forget”,这是一个有望能够消除记忆化需求的特性。它们的共同点是解决了文件的交互部分。...同时,我们看到了纯客户端渲染的权衡。当加载一个页面时,那个空白的白屏需要更长的时间。在移动设备和网络上,这真是一场灾难。对于很多网站来说,网页打开速度更快,且性能不降低,成为一个主要的竞争优势。...你渲染表单,将数据提交给在服务器上处理它们的动作函数(通常在同一个文件中)。受到 PHP 的启发。

    75430

    JavaScript Web 框架的“新浪潮”

    PHP 的创新之处在于将 HTML 直接连接到后端代码。这使得以编程方式创建嵌入动态值的文件变得容易了。...效率低下的网络和渲染受阻的组件 当浏览器渲染 HTML 时,像 CSS 或脚本这样的渲染障碍资源会阻止 HTML 的其他部分显示出来。在一个组件的层次结构中,父组件往往会成为子组件的渲染障碍。...把事情从运行时移到编译时是这些主题之一,它激发了 “React forget”,这是一个有望能够消除记忆化需求的特性。它们的共同点是解决了文件的交互部分。...同时,我们看到了纯客户端渲染的权衡。当加载一个页面时,那个空白的白屏需要更长的时间。在移动设备和网络上,这真是一场灾难。对于很多网站来说,网页打开速度更快,且性能不降低,成为一个主要的竞争优势。...你渲染表单,将数据提交给在服务器上处理它们的动作函数(通常在同一个文件中)。受到 PHP 的启发。

    62030

    新一波JavaScript Web框架

    PHP 的创新之处在于将 HTML 直接连接到后端代码。这使得以编程方式创建嵌入动态值的文件变得容易了。...效率低下的网络和渲染受阻的组件 当浏览器渲染 HTML 时,像 CSS 或脚本这样的渲染障碍资源会阻止 HTML 的其他部分显示出来。在一个组件的层次结构中,父组件往往会成为子组件的渲染障碍。...把事情从运行时移到编译时是这些主题之一,它激发了 “React forget”,这是一个有望能够消除记忆化需求的特性。它们的共同点是解决了文件的交互部分。...同时,我们看到了纯客户端渲染的权衡。当加载一个页面时,那个空白的白屏需要更长的时间。在移动设备和网络上,这真是一场灾难。对于很多网站来说,网页打开速度更快,且性能不降低,成为一个主要的竞争优势。...你渲染表单,将数据提交给在服务器上处理它们的动作函数(通常在同一个文件中)。受到 PHP 的启发。

    60930

    JavaScript Web 框架的“新浪潮”

    PHP 的创新之处在于将 HTML 直接连接到后端代码。这使得以编程方式创建嵌入动态值的文件变得容易了。...效率低下的网络和渲染受阻的组件 当浏览器渲染 HTML 时,像 CSS 或脚本这样的渲染障碍资源会阻止 HTML 的其他部分显示出来。在一个组件的层次结构中,父组件往往会成为子组件的渲染障碍。...把事情从运行时移到编译时是这些主题之一,它激发了 “React forget”,这是一个有望能够消除记忆化需求的特性。它们的共同点是解决了文件的交互部分。...同时,我们看到了纯客户端渲染的权衡。当加载一个页面时,那个空白的白屏需要更长的时间。在移动设备和网络上,这真是一场灾难。对于很多网站来说,网页打开速度更快,且性能不降低,成为一个主要的竞争优势。...你渲染表单,将数据提交给在服务器上处理它们的动作函数(通常在同一个文件中)。受到 PHP 的启发。

    79920

    htmx,它到底是框架还是库?

    是的,htmx可以作为库使用,但让它成为你的框架可能会更好。 htmx的独特优势:HTML 尽管htmx在很多情况下被当作一个框架使用,但这并不意味着它就是“另一个JavaScript框架”。...这种方式避免了很多其他框架随着时间推移可能带来的维护问题。 例如,当你想升级或更改某些依赖时,如果你使用的框架与这种更改不兼容,代码库往往会遇到困难。...但当你使用htmx时,你不会遇到这个问题,因为htmx是一个零依赖的、客户端加载的JavaScript文件,它不会与你的服务器依赖的任何构建过程或依赖链发生冲突。...这意味着当你遇到可以通过原生HTML元素解决的问题时,你的代码将更加长青。...这种方式使得学习Web开发变得更加友好,因为你的大部分知识将随着HTML的持续有效而保持相关性。

    37710

    Windwos 安装Pandoc 工具,实现Typora 文档导出为docx

    就如同我们在Typora中将图片自动导入到远程的图床时使用PicGo软件一样。 Pandoc也是一个独立的软件,Typora可以直接调用系统中安装的Pandoc来实现word文档的导出而已。...and JavaScript slide show) slidy (Slidy HTML and JavaScript slide show) dzslides (DZSlides HTML5 + JavaScript...slide show) revealjs (reveal.js HTML5 + JavaScript slide show) s5 (S5 HTML and JavaScript slide show...下面列一些基本的操作命令: 将txt文件转换为html文件: pandoc MANUAL.txt -o example1.html 将txt文件转为rtf文件: pandoc -s MANUAL.txt...Typora 添加Pandoc 当我们本地安装好Pandoc之后,就可以将路径配置到Typora中,这样Typora在进行导出为word文档时,就会自动调用相关的转换命令,将我们的markdown文档转换为

    3K20

    新一代构建工具的比较

    我对这些框架库比较熟悉,但是我们也会看看它们对其他前端框架的支持。 关于这些新的开发工具,已经有很多很棒的文章、流媒体和播客。...index. html 时,我遇到了“白屏死机”和“ Uncaught ReferenceError: process is not defined”控制台错误。...尽管我们每次保存文件时都会重新绑定整个应用程序,但是在 esbuild 变慢之前,我们需要有一个非常庞大的应用程序。在我设置了这个工具之后,我从更改中得到了即时的反馈。...它还可以在 JavaScript 中导入图像,可以选择将图像转换为数据 url,也可以将图像复制到输出文件夹。...文档中有越来越多的特定于先生的例子,包括一个缩小 HTML 的插件和一个基于文件系统路由的插件。 Wmr 先生支持不同的框架,但是没有为它们预先构建的模板。起初,我发现配置 JSX 转换相当困难。

    2.3K20

    JavaScript 新一代构建工具对比

    index.html 时,我遇到了 "白屏 "和 "Uncaught ReferenceError: process is not defined " 的控制台错误。...即使我们每次保存文件时都要对整个应用程序进行重新编译,但在 esbuild 变慢之前,我们需要有一个相当庞大的应用程序。在我设置了这个工具之后,我从更改中得到了即时的反馈。.../body> html> 最后,我们将添加一个 code秘密花园.jsx 文件。...事实上,我为Vue单文件组件写了一个小插件来展示如何做到这一点。 在没有插件的情况下,我们不能在 wmr 中把图片作为数据URL导入到 JavaScript 中。...特征比较 我们刚刚分析了很多地方! 与其在这篇文章中上下滚动比较结果,我已经将所有内容汇编在这里,以查看这些工具并排时的堆叠情况。我甚至为我们没有明确提到的特性添加了额外的比较。

    1.8K10

    JavaScript基础教程

    第3步,保存 JavaScript 文件。在此建议把 JavaScript 文件和网页文件放在同一个目录下。 JavaScript 文件不能够独立运行,需要导入到网页中,通过浏览器来执行。...代码如下: javascript" src="test.js"> 注意:使用<script>标签包含外部 JavaScript 文件时,默认文件类型为...执行 JavaScript 程序 浏览器在解析 HTML 文档时,将根据文档流从上到下逐行解析和显示。...JavaScript 代码也是 HTML 文档的组成部分,因此 JavaScript 脚本的执行顺序也是根据  标签的位置来确定的。...你看,对于导入的 JavaScript 文件,也将按照 <script> 标签在文档中出现的顺序来执行,而且执行过程是文档解析的一部分,不会单独解析或者延期执行。

    21430

    用node-webkit做桌面应用

    很可能chrome上面的沙箱环境(不允许web app访问本地资源,如文件系统)被移除,然后nodejs以某种方式被集成进来(这样javascript可以访问文件系统等本地资源)。」...google看到了里面的机会,将chronium项目封装出一套使用简单的API,并(在第三方的协助下)提供了很多不同语言的binding,这样你就可以使用你熟悉的语言进行桌面应用程序的开发,这个就是CEF...这样所有javascript运行在一个context下。 (3) 修改沙箱模型,去除很多对桌面应用而言没有意义的安全手段,让应用可以最大程度访问本地资源(比如文件,本地网络等)。...(当然,我相信不久的将来,CEF对此会做修改和优化) How "How" 是我们开启一段程序旅程的最困难的部分。所谓细节是魔鬼,难就难在怎么做这样的细节上。...虽然你在写桌面应用,但大部分代码都是为界面和交互提供服务的。如果这样的代码还不得不运行在node-webkit里,而不是浏览器中,那么开发的效率会大打折扣。

    1.3K90

    webpack 4 测试版 —— 现在让我们先一睹为快吧!

    当这个字段被添加时,它向 webpack 发出信号,表示被使用的库没有副作用。这意味着 webpack 可以安全地清除你代码中使用的任何重复导出模块。...对于那些已经将大量未使用模块的 JSON 导入到你的代码的应用,你会看到 你打包体积明显减小。 ? 升级到 UglifyJS2 这意味着你可以使用 ES6 语法,压缩它,而无需使用转换器。...这给那些不能高效的打包 CSS/HTML 的用户带来了很多尴尬的痛苦。我们完全从我们的代码库中抽象出了 JavaScript 特性,以允许这个新的 API。...文件的实验文件和默认文件) 另外 webpack 现在支持查找 .wasm, .mjs, .js 和 .json 拓展文件来解析 这个功能最让人兴奋的是,我们可以继续使用 CSS 和 HTML 模块模型...还有很多的功能 我们强烈建议你在我们的官方更新日志上查看所有。 ⌚ 从现在开始倒计时 正如所承诺的那样,我们将从今天开始等待一个月,然后再发布 webpack 4 稳定版。

    1.1K50

    Python网络数据抓取(4):Beautiful Soup

    Beautiful Soup 这个库通常被称为Beautiful Soup 4(BS4)。它主要用来从HTML或XML文件中抓取数据。此外,它也用于查询和修改HTML或XML文档中的数据。...我们将采用上一节中使用的HTML数据作为示例。不过在此之前,我们需要先将这些数据导入到我们的文件中。...soup=BeautifulSoup(resp.text, ’html.parser’) 当您检查名称时,您会发现它存储在 a-size-large 类产品标题分词符中。...正如你所看到的,我们得到了产品的名称。现在,我们将提取价格。 通过检查价格,我可以看到价格存储在屏幕外的类中,而该类存储在priceToPay 类中。...>>> 4.9 我们利用requests库发送GET请求,成功地从第一部分获取的杂乱HTML中提取出了所有必需的数据。 那么,如果你需要将这些数据保存到CSV文件中,又该如何操作呢?

    12410

    我是如何让公司后台管理系统焕然一新的(上) -性能优化

    写在前面 马上到了金三银四的时间,很多公司开启了今年第一轮招聘的热潮,虽说今年是互联网的寒冬,但是只要对技术始终抱有热情以及有过硬的实力,即使是寒冬也不会阻挠你前进的步伐。...在面试的时候,往往在二面,三面的时面试官会结合你的简历问一些关于你简历上项目的问题,而以下这个问题在很多时候都会被问到 在这个项目中你有遇到什么技术难点,你是怎么解决的?...window对象下面,而挂载时的属性名需要去对应的CDN在源码中寻找,一般在开头行都会有声明,除此之外导入还有困难的还可以看下这篇博客webpack externals 深入理解) ?...使用DllPlugin这个webpack插件同样可以将类库从业务代码中分离出去,其原理是预先将类库文件打包,随后创建一个关联表,在业务代码依赖第三方类库时,会直接去关联表中获取已经打包好的类库文件。...这是优化后通过可视化工具观察到的各模块体积,通过将这些类库放到CDN上或者使用dllPlugin将类库和业务文件分离,可以看到没有明显特别大的模块了 静态资源优化 这部分旨在减少请求一些图片资源所造成的影响

    2.7K20

    带你深入了解 Module

    模块介绍 当我们的应用程序变大时,我们想要把它分割成多个文件,也就是所谓的“模块”。一个模块可以包含一个用于特定目的的类或函数库。 很长一段时间以来,JavaScript都没有语言级的模块语法。...但最终脚本变得越来越复杂,因此社区发明了各种方法来将代码组织到模块中,以及根据需要加载模块的特殊库。 AMD——最古老的模块系统之一,最初由require.js库实现。...因此,我们应该将user.js导入到hello.js中,并从中获取所需的功能,而不是依赖全局变量。...如果您是第一次阅读,或者您没有在浏览器中使用JavaScript,那么您可能想要跳过这一部分。...当使用模块时,我们应该注意HTML页面在加载时显示,JavaScript模块在加载后运行,所以用户可能在JavaScript应用程序准备好之前看到页面。有些功能可能还不能工作。

    1.1K20
    领券